The abstract for this session is as follows:

Embedded vision is everywhere around us, including industrial automation, surveillance, automotive safety systems, medical devices, and the hottest kids’ toys. The number of embedded systems using vision is increasing at an incredible rate -- if you’re not involved in this technology now, the chances are you will be soon. But how is embedded vision achieved, and how can we accelerate embedded vision applications? This session will discuss applications and system design considerations for embedded vision. Also considered will be some of the current challenges and possible implementation choices to overcome these challenges.
